About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Full-stack software development using modern technologies (Java / Spring / Angular / relational databases / containers, etc.)
  • Design and implementation of state-of-the-art architectures
  • Architecture documentation, preferably following the arc42 approach and using UML
  • Ensuring compliance with standards and high quality throughout the entire software development process (e.g., through code reviews or pair programming sessions)
  • Responsibility for implementation in development projects within a partially English-speaking team, in close collaboration with colleagues and clients

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Project experience and strong proficiency in Java and modern web and cloud technologies
  • Experience developing CI/CD infrastructures based on GitLab CI
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ills, and a confident manner
  • German language skills at least at C1 level, and English language skills at least at B2 level
